Moving from contested territory to enemy territory


  • Setup:  Germany has 2 infantry in Moscow, 2 infantry in Poland.  Russia has 2 infantry in Poland and 2 infantry in Ukraine.  On its turn, Germany attempts to move one infantry from Poland and one infantry from Moscow into Ukraine.  Is this legal?


  • You can only move land units out of a contested territory into a territory which at the beginning of your turn was either under your control or contained units belonging to you.  Since Ukraine meets neither of those conditions for Germany, Germany may not move land units there from contested Poland.  However, since Moscow is not contested, Germany may move land units into Ukraine from there.
